Understanding the LaFree Electric Bike Philosophy 🌟

The original lafree electric bike concept emerged from Giant’s commitment to making cycling accessible to everyone. The term “LaFree” itself suggests liberation from the constraints of traditional bicycle design, particularly the high top tube that can make mounting and dismounting challenging for many riders.

What Makes a LaFree Electric Bike Special?

The defining characteristics of a lafree electric bike extend far beyond the step-through frame. These bikes prioritize rider comfort through several key design elements:

Ergonomic Positioning: Traditional road bikes position riders in an aggressive forward lean, but lafree electric bike models feature an upright riding position that reduces strain on the back, neck, and wrists. This positioning also provides better visibility of your surroundings, enhancing safety in urban environments.

Intuitive Controls: Most lafree electric bike models feature simplified control systems. The Giant LaFree E+ series, for example, includes an “Auto Mode” that automatically adjusts power assistance based on terrain and pedaling input, removing the guesswork from electric bike operation.

Stable Geometry: The longer wheelbase and relaxed frame geometry of lafree electric bike designs provide enhanced stability, particularly beneficial for less experienced riders or those returning to cycling after extended breaks.

Battery Technology Deep Dive

Modern lafree electric bike models utilize advanced lithium-ion battery technology, but not all batteries are created equal. The Giant LaFree E+ series employs high-quality cells with sophisticated battery management systems that optimize performance and longevity.

Capacity Considerations: While a larger battery typically means longer range, the relationship isn’t linear. A 500Wh battery on an efficient mid-drive system might outperform a 700Wh battery on a less efficient hub motor system.

Charging Characteristics: Most lafree electric bike batteries require 4-6 hours for a complete charge from empty. However, lithium-ion batteries perform best when kept between 20-80% charge, so frequent partial charging is actually beneficial.

Environmental Optimization

Maximizing your lafree electric bike experience requires understanding how environmental factors affect performance and adjusting accordingly.

Temperature Effects: Battery performance decreases in cold weather, with range potentially dropping 20-30% in temperatures below 40°F. Storing batteries indoors and allowing warm-up time can mitigate these effects.

Weather Adaptations: While most lafree electric bike models feature weather-resistant components, heavy rain or snow requires additional precautions:

  • Reduced tire pressure for better traction
  • Lower assistance levels to prevent wheel spin
  • Increased following distance for longer stopping
  • Regular component cleaning to prevent corrosion

Troubleshooting Common Issues

Battery Range Decline: Most lafree electric bike owners eventually notice reduced range. Contributing factors include:

  • Natural battery degradation (typical after 500-1000 charge cycles)
  • Cold weather operation
  • Increased system resistance (dirty chain, low tire pressure)
  • Motor wear affecting efficiency

Solutions:

  • Battery recalibration through complete discharge/charge cycles
  • Professional motor diagnostics
  • Systematic component efficiency testing
  • Consideration of battery replacement after 3-5 years

Electrical System Problems: Intermittent power, display errors, or charging issues require systematic diagnosis:

  1. Connection Inspection: Most electrical issues stem from loose or corroded connections
  2. Software Reset: Many systems benefit from complete power cycles
  3. Professional Diagnosis: Advanced electrical problems require specialized tools

Frequently Asked Questions

❓ What makes the Giant LaFree electric bike different from other e-bikes?

✅ The Giant LaFree electric bike features a unique mid-drive SyncDrive Life motor with 60Nm torque, step-through aluminum frame, and proprietary Auto Mode that automatically adjusts power based on terrain. The LaFree E+ 1 model includes Gates carbon belt drive for virtually silent, maintenance-free operation, while all models prioritize upright comfort positioning and easy mounting...

❓ How long does a LaFree electric bike battery last on a single charge?

✅ LaFree electric bike battery range varies by model and conditions. The LaFree E+ 1 achieves up to 65 miles, while the E+ 2 provides 45+ miles. Actual range depends on rider weight, terrain, assistance level, and weather. Most riders achieve 35-55 miles in mixed conditions with moderate pedal assist usage...

❓ Are LaFree electric bike models suitable for hills and steep terrain?

✅ Yes, LaFree electric bike models excel on hills due to their SyncDrive Life mid-drive motor with 60Nm torque. The motor drives the chain directly, allowing riders to use bike gears for mechanical advantage. Most owners report easily climbing 15-20% grades without excessive effort, making these bikes ideal for hilly communities and challenging commutes...

❓ What is the weight limit for LaFree electric bike models?

✅ LaFree electric bike models typically support riders up to 300 pounds total system weight (rider plus cargo). The step-through aluminum frame design maintains strength while providing easy access. Weight capacity includes any cargo, accessories, or panniers, making these bikes suitable for commuting with gear or light grocery runs...

❓ How much maintenance do LaFree electric bike models require?

✅ LaFree electric bike maintenance varies by model. The E+ 1 with Gates belt drive requires minimal maintenance - no chain lubrication, quieter operation, and belts lasting 15,000-20,000 miles. Traditional chain models need regular cleaning and lubrication. All models benefit from monthly professional service including brake adjustment, battery care, and electrical system checks...
